Now Nietzsche did write "God is Dead," though the words were uttered by a character he created called the Madman. Nietzsche also wrote that "there will be wars the like of which have never been seen on … "God is dead" (German: Gott ist tot (help·info); also known as the death of God) is a statement made by the German philosopher Friedrich Nietzsche. Nietzsche's first use of this statement is his 1882 The Gay Science, where it appears three times. The phrase also appears in Nietzsche's Thus Spoke Zarathustra. The … See more Discourses of a "death of God" in German culture appear as early as the 17th century and originally referred to Lutheran theories of atonement.
